ICS 07.060 A 45 HY 中华人民共和国海洋行业标准 HY/T237-2018 海洋信息云计算服务平台系统架构规范 Architecture specifications of cloud puting services platform for ocean information 2017-06-13发布 2018-09-01实施 中华人民共和国自然资源部 发布
HY/T237-2018 前言 本标准按照GB/T1.1-2009给出的规则起草.
本标准由中华人民共和国自然资源部提出.
本标准由全国海洋标准化技术委员会(SAC/TC283)归口.
本标准起草单位:国家海洋信息中心、中国科学院地理科学与资源研究所、东北大学.
本标准主要起草人:石绥祥、李占斌、杜云艳、王国仁、华彦宁、谢传杰、乔百友、魏红字、蔡仁输、 钟纪文、张端、东韩、程义远、周雪、张延德、王蕾.
HY/T 237-2018 海洋信息云计算服务平台系统架构规范 1范围 本标准规定了海洋信息云计算服务平台的系统架构,包括资源架构、运行架构、管理架构、保障架构 与安全架构等五个方面的要求.
本标准适用于海洋信息云计算服务平台的设计、建设、运行、服务和管理.
2规范性引用文件 下列文件对于本文件的应用是必不可少的,凡是注日期的引用文件,仅注日期的版本适用于本文 件.
凡是不注日期的引用文件,其最新版本(包括的修改单)适用于本文件.
GB/T28827.1-2012信息技术服务运行维护第1部分:通用要求 GB/T28827.3-2012信息技术服务运行维护第3部分:应急响应规范 HY/T240海洋信息云计算服务平台安全规范 3术语和定义 下列术语和定义适用于本文件.
3.1 海洋信息云计算服务平台cloud puting services platformfor ocean information 运用云计算技术,发挥云计算虚拟化、高可靠性、通用性、高扩展性以及快速、按需、弹性的服务特 征,统筹利用已有的网络、存储、计算、海洋数据等信息资源,为涉海领域提供基础设施、支撑软件、应用 系统、信息资源、运行保障和信息安全等服务的海洋综合业务信息化系统.
3.2 架构architecture 通过系统元素、元素间的关系,以及系统设计和进化原则体现出来的一个系统在其环境中的基本额 念或属性.
[GB/T 32399-2015,定义3.1.1] 3.3 云计算cloud puting 通过网络访间可扩展的、灵活的物理或虚拟共享资源池,并可按需自助获取和管理资源的模式.
[GB/T 31167-2014,定义3.1] 3.4 云平台cloud puting platform 云基础设施及其上服务的集合.
3.5 应用模型applicationmodel 确定构成应用的定义、规则及关系的概念.
HY/T 237-2018 4系统架构组成 海洋信息云计算服务平台(以下简称"云平台")系统架构包括云平台资源架构、云平台运行架构、云 平台管理架构、云平台保障架构与云平台安全架构等五个子架构,系统架构如图1所示.
资源架构是 云平台的基础,为云平台提供各种资源服务;运行架构是云平台的应用核心,通过调用资源架构提供的 资源服务为各类用户提供不同类型的应用服务;管理架构是云平台的管理核心,对资源架构提供的各类 资源及运行架构提供的各类应用服务进行运行及容灾管理:保障架构为云平台提供运维机制保障:安全 架构为云平台提供信息安全保障,系统架构的五个子架构功能如下: a)云平台资源架构:规定云平台中资源的类型、组织形式与服务方式: b)云平台运行架构:规定云平台中应用服务运行的范围、功能和服务方式; c)云平台管理架构:规定云平台的各种系统运行及容灾管理行为: d)云平台保障架构:规定云平台的保障机制; e)云平台安全架构:规定云平台的安全防护措施,具体见HY/T240.
营通用户 资供者 资警者 系统管理者 0 用户开发 订单服务 服务安全 服务 服务管理 用户管理 人员保障 奖口服务 客灾服务 系统运行管理 资管理 制度保障 平台安全 系统版服务 应急保障 虚拟资源 基础设施安全 资国 模型资据 数据资额 资 推管面 云平合资跟架构 图1系统架构图 5云平台资源架构 5.1计算资源 计算资源包含为云平台提供计算能力的硬件资源.
云平台资源架构中的计算资源管理应满足 如下性能要求: 2
HY/T237-2018 a)应具备识别多种型号硬件计算设备的能力; b)应具备异构条件下同时使用多型号硬件计算设备的能力: c)应具备计算资源的可扩展能力,能够添加新的计算资源: d)应具备计算资源的容错能力,能够自动屏蔽损坏的硬件计算设备.
5.2存储资源 存储资源包含为海洋信息云计算服务平台提供存储能力的硬件资源,云平台资源架构中的存 储资源管理应满足如下能力要求: a)应具备识别多种型号硬件存储设备的能力: b)应具备异构条件下多种型号硬件存储设备的无差别使用能力; :( d)应具备存储资源的容错能力,能够自动屏蔽损坏的硬件存储设备.
5.3数据资源 数据资源包含云平台提供的海洋信息数据.
云平台资源架构中的数据资源管理应满足如下能 力要求: a)应具备提供多种格式海洋信息数据的能力,包括文件形式、流形式和数据库形式: b)应具备加载多种格式海洋信息数据的能力,包括能够以文件形式或数据库形式批量导人现有 的各类海洋信息数据: e)应具备海量数据维护能力,能够实现数据资源的快速响应.
5.4模型资源 模型资源包含云平台提供的应用模型.
云平台资源架构中的模型资源管理应满足如下能力 要求: a)应具备用户应用模型导人能力,用户能够创建或导入外部的应用模型; b)模型应具有格式化的输人输出,能够进行流程化应用; e)应具备模型重复利用能力,同一模型能够被不同用户复用, 5.5虚拟资源 虚拟资源是通过虚拟化系统对计算资源、存储资源、数据资源、模型资源虚拟化后形成的虚拟化资 源,包括虚拟计算资源和虚拟存储资源.
云平台资源架构中的虚拟资源管理应满足如下能力要求: a)应具备将计算资源虚拟为虚拟计算资源、将存储资源虚拟为虚拟存储资源、将数据资源虚拟为 虚拟数据资源、将模型资源虚拟为虚拟模型资源的能力: b)应具备虚拟资源的动态部署与回收能力,用户能够动态申请和注销虚拟计算资源和虚拟存储 资源: c)应具备虚拟资源的实时迁移能力,能够将正在运行的虚拟机从一台物理实体迁移到另一物理 实体,并保持零停机时间、连续的服务可用性和事务处理完整性: d)虚拟资源应具备与实体资源同等的网络通信能力. 6云平台运行架构 6.1系统级服务 系统级服务的功能与服务方式要求如下: